THUMBS UP! Enthusiastic Senator Seward Greets Cavalcade Celebrating His Rebound In front of his North Main Street home, State Sen. Jim Seward, R-Milford, gives a thumbs up at 2 p.m. today to a parade organized by fellow members of the Milford Methodist Church to celebrate his return from Albany Medical Center and his continuing recuperation at home.  Wife Cindy, inset, joined him in waving to their friends and supporters.  Suffering from coronavirus, the senator rebounded from an induced coma and…
